Biography
Caroline Mohr Sunshine (born September 5, 1995) is an American republican press secretary and former actress and singer, who previously worked as a White House staffer during the Donald Trump administration. As an actress, she is best known for her co-starring role as flashy, rude European exchange student Tinka Hessenheffer on the Disney Channel series Shake It Up. Sunshine has also appeared in the feature film Marmaduke (2010), the documentary Behind The Scenes (2012), and the direct-to-video film The Outfield (2015).
